Haifa Port – June 2021 Movements

The Port of Haifa  is the largest of Israel’s three major international seaports, the others being the Port of Ashdod, and the Port of Eilat. It has a natural deep water harbor, which operates all year long, and serves both passenger and merchant ships. Demolitioned Naval Vessels – FS ACONIT D 609 – 24.11.2018

D609 ACONIT was a unique frigate Type F65 built for the French Navy  during the Cold War.
